Introduction to Hand Percussion: Definition and History

Hand percussion refers to a diverse category of musical instruments that are played primarily using the hands instead of sticks or mallets. These instruments produce rhythm, texture, and color in various musical styles worldwide. The history of hand percussion dates back to ancient human civilization, where tribal communities used natural objects like stones, shells, and carved wood to create rhythmic patterns for rituals, communication, and storytelling. Over time, hand percussion developed into sophisticated instruments such as the conga, bongo, djembe, cajón, and frame drums, each carrying cultural significance and unique techniques. Today, hand percussion is integral in genres like Latin music, African traditional music, flamenco, pop, and world fusion, continuing to evolve with modern percussive artistry and global collaborations.

Sub-tags and Classifications of Hand Percussion

  • Conga

    The conga is a tall, narrowHand Percussion Content Creation single-headed drum from Cuba, often played in sets of two or more. Congas are essential in Afro-Cuban music styles such as salsa and rumba. Players use their palms and fingers to create open tones, slaps, and muted tones, producing complex rhythms with rich low and mid frequencies.

  • Bongo

    Bongos consist of two small open-bottomed drums attached together, originating from Cuba. They are played by placing them between the knees and striking with fingers and palms. Bongos produce bright, sharp tones and are common in salsa, son Cubano, and jazz.

  • Djembe

    The djembe is a rope-tuned skin-covered goblet drum from West Africa, known for its wide tonal range and powerful volume. Traditionally used in ceremonies and gatherings, it is played with bare hands using bass, tone, and slap strokes to create dynamic polyrhythms.

  • Cajón

    The cajón is a box-shaped percussion instrument from Peru. The player sits on it and strikes its front face to produce deep bass and crisp snare-like sounds. Cajóns are widely used in flamenco, Afro-Peruvian music, and acoustic pop settings for their versatility and portability.

  • Frame Drums

    Frame drums are among the oldest hand percussion instruments, found in many cultures including Middle Eastern, Indian, and Mediterranean traditions. They include instruments like the tambourine, bodhrán, and tar, played by striking, shaking, or using finger rolls to produce rhythmic textures and subtle nuances.

  • Hand Pan and Steel Tongue Drum

    Hand pans and steel tongue drums are modern melodic percussive instruments developed in the late 20th century. They are played with hands to produce harmonious, resonant tones used in meditation music, ambient compositions, and world fusion styles.

Famous Artists and Works Related to Hand Percussion

  • Giovanni Hidalgo

    Giovanni Hidalgo is a legendary Puerto Rican conga virtuoso known for his speed, precision, and melodic approach to hand percussion. His representative works include performances with Dizzy Gillespie's United Nation Orchestra and the album 'Hands of Rhythm' with Michel Camilo, which showcased his unparalleled mastery of congas and bongos.

    Hands of Rhythm – Giovanni Hidalgo & Michel Camilo

    This album features intricate hand percussion arrangements on congas and bongos, fusing Latin jazz piano with percussive textures. It is notable for its technical brilliance, complex rhythmic interplay, and elevation of hand percussion as a lead instrument rather than just accompaniment.

  • Mamady Keïta

    Mamady Keïta was a master djembe player from Guinea, renowned for his role in preserving and teaching traditional Mandingue rhythms globally. His albums such as 'Wassolon' and his instructional works contributed significantly to the international understanding of West African hand percussion.

    Wassolon – Mamady Keïta

    Wassolon captures authentic djembe rhythms from Guinea, showcasing traditional ensemble pieces and solo improvisations. The recording highlights Keïta’s ability to convey cultural storytelling through djembe phrasing and his innovations in teaching these rhythms worldwide.

  • Alex Acuña

    Alex Acuña is a Peruvian percussionist known for integrating hand percussion with drum set performance. His work with Weather Report, especially on the album 'Heavy Weather,' showcased his versatile use of congas, bongos, and cajón in jazz fusion contexts.

Application Scenarios of Hand Percussion

  • Hand percussion is widely used in movie soundtracks to create authentic cultural atmospheres, tension-building rhythms, or tribal motifs. For example, djembes and congas are often featured in adventure and African-themed films to evoke natural, primal, and human connectivity sounds.

    Movie Soundtracks

  • In advertising, hand percussion instruments like bongos, cajón, and claps add upbeat, natural, and organic energy to commercials, enhancing brand freshness, youthfulness, and global inclusivity in campaigns targeting diverse markets.

    Advertising Music

  • Hand percussion is integrated into video game background music to enhance immersion, especially in fantasy, exploration, or tribal-themed games. Instruments like frame drums and djembe provide rhythmic layers that drive gameplay intensity and environmental realism.

    Game Background Music

  • Hand percussion instruments such as cajón and congas are essential in live acoustic sessions and unplugged performances, offering rhythmic support with a warm, natural tone that complements vocals and melodic instruments without overpowering them.

    Live Acoustic Performances

  • Hand pans, steel tongue drums, and frame drums are increasingly used in meditation, yoga, and sound healing music for their soothing, resonant, and melodic percussive qualities that promote relaxation and focus.

    Meditation and Healing Music
